Kinds Of Front Porches
When thinking about a front porch installation, it's essential to understand the different types offered. Below is a list of popular porch styles:
- Open Front Porch: Unenclosed and provides a breezy outside feel.
- Evaluated Porch: Offers protection from pests while keeping airflow.
- Wrap-Around Porch: Extends around one or more sides of your house, providing additional space.
- Covered Porch: Features a roofing system for extra shade and shelter from the aspects.
- Raised Porch: Raised above ground level, typically seen in homes with a view or in flood-prone locations.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How porch installation chingford does it cost to install a front porch?
The cost of setting up a front porch can differ widely based upon factors such as size, materials, and complexity. Typically, homeowners can expect to pay in between 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 20,000. For a more specific estimate, it's a good idea to speak with contractors for quotes based on your unique task.
2. The length of time does it take to install a front porch?
The installation timeline can differ, but a lot of front porch tasks take anywhere from a few days to several weeks. Elements affecting the period include style complexity, weather conditions, and the schedule of products.
3. What products are best for front decks?
Common materials for front porch building include:
- Wood: Traditional and flexible, however may require more maintenance.
- Composite: Offers sturdiness and low upkeep, imitating the appearance of wood.
- Vinyl: Weather-resistant and easy to maintain, typically utilized in modern-day designs.
- Concrete: Provides a durable foundation and can be tailored with different surfaces.
4. Do I require an authorization to install a front porch?
In the majority of locations, a license is required for porch installation or considerable improvement. It's necessary to examine regional building regulations and zoning policies to guarantee compliance.
